University of Portland Finance & Financial Management Rankings

University of Portland holds a strong position among schools offering finance & financial management. More specifically it was ranked #98 out of 505 schools by College Factual. It is also ranked #9 in Far Western.

Popularity of Finance & Financial Management at University of Portland

For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, University of Portland conferred 35 bachelor’s degrees in finance & financial management.

How Much Do Finance & Financial Management Graduates from University of Portland Make?

$77,541 Bachelor's Median Salary

Salary of Finance & Financial Management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Finance & Financial Management maj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from University of Portland earn a median of $77,541 a year. This is lower than $77,634, the median for all majors at University of Portland.

University of Portland Finance & Financial Management Bachelor’s Program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 74% of finance & financial management bachelor’s degrees went to men and 26% went to women.

University of Portland gender breakdown of Finance & Financial Management Bachelor's degree grads

The largest share of finance & financial management bachelor’s degree graduates at University of Portland are White. Roughly 60% of graduates fell into this category.
